Those who have a penchant for collectables and antiques and are interested in buying and selling such items can do so on eBay and make a tidy sum for themselves.
If you have access to specific products you want to sell, like handloom sarees from local artisans or handmade items, you can try Amazon or build your own e-commerce website.
If you are an artist or make handmade jewellery, you can sell them on Etsy, your website, or your Instagram page.
If you have a way with words, you can try your hand at writing. You can start a blog based on your interests like cooking, health & fitness, travelling etc. You can also write content for websites and freelance as a content writer.
Platforms like LinkedIn, Internshala, Upwork etc., offer part-time and full-time content writing opportunities.
You can take online tuition if you have experience as a teacher or have expertise in any particular subject, making it a great job option as work from home for senior citizens.
Several online teaching platforms like Byjus, Unacademy, Udemy etc. are on the lookout for experienced teachers.
If you are good at embroidery, stitching and tailoring, you can create your masterpieces at home and sell them online.
If you have space at home, you can even start a boutique of your own and sell your work.
Making cupcakes, cakes and cookies for your grandchildren may come easily to you.
However, if you repeatedly receive compliments for your baking skills, you can start a business of your own from home. You can sell your baked goods online or even to local neighbourhood shops, restaurants and bakeries.
You can always upgrade your skills by enrolling for courses both online and offline.
Nowadays, even home chefs are in demand, and if you make certain dishes particularly well, you can sell them.
For those exceptional chefs who have mastered the art of cooking, you can also offer your expertise through online classes and make money.
If you have the proverbial green thumb and boast of a lush green garden, you may be able to transform it into a business opportunity. You can sell fresh produce, herbs, flowers, plants, and more.
You can also host in-person classes and sessions where you can teach learners how to identify plants, grow and maintain their own produce.
If your previous job has helped you gain vast knowledge, expertise and skills on a niche subject, you can take up a job as an online consultant.
You can offer professional advice to businesses in your niche and earn money in the process.
